In 1897, Fred Holmes Mason entered the world in Owmby, Lincolnshire, England, born to Lawman Mason And Ann Elizabeth Fenton. In 1901, Fred Holmes Mason resided in Misterton, Misterton, Nottinghamshire, England. In 1911, Fred Holmes Mason resided in Gringley on the Hill, Nottinghamshire, England. Fred Holmes Mason married Elsie May Hoodless, and had children including Eileen Annie Mason. Fred Holmes Mason passed away in 1966 in Scunthorpe, Lincolnshire, England.
